Deep in the heart of Dantooine's savanna jungle was a place that was called "Dantoo Town" by the locals. Because of the neglect of previous administrations of Dantooine, poverty affected Dantoo Town. The primary demographics of Dantooo Town was scavengers, the homeless, the transient, the deviant, the bold, and the daring. It was place where few people saw or noticed on Dantooine, which made the situation even more upsetting. The population was overwhelmingly either aliens or humans with various disabilities and maladies.

Unable to afford even a trip to the Dantooine Space Station, the inhabitants of Dantoo Town were the poorest of the poor. They got by through farming and scavenging, and by holding unofficial swoop races in empty prairies and farms. The young people got through their days by imagining how much better life is on "the station". The especially ambitious would talk about attending a swoop race championship "up on the Station" - as either a spectator, or even as a participant.

This place, Dantoo Town, was the birthplace of Ova Ziss. And, at last, he had returned. But, he had brought company. Ova fought back tears as he thought of his goals when he was a small child: how he had finally achieved his dream of visiting the Station. Ova thought of how many times he looked up into the stars, wishing that he and his father could find success, so that they could go to the Station. And they did.

Nyva Shel accompanied Ova Ziss to one of the farms in Dantoo Town.

Ova squeezed Nyva's hand. He turned to her. Nyva saw that Ova's eyes swelled with tears.

"This is where I grew up, Nyva. This is how the Sith left my hometown."

"What do you think of Dantoo Town? You can be honest."


Objectively, the town was in bad condition structurally. There was serious, obvious poverty here. Dantoo Town hadn't been touched for over thirty years, when it was shelled during a major planetary conflict of times past.

Dantoo Town had a single main strip that constituted the entirety of the town. All of the businesses, homes, restaurants, hotels, and casinos were located along this "Dantoo Strip". It was obvious, even from the design of the town, that it was never meant to be anything more than a stop-over for tourist ships. The poor rebuilding efforts by the former Sith Order administration made the strip look even more run-down than it is.

Nyva would know, from her Academy studies, that Dantoo Town was once frequented by both Imperial and Republican soldiers during the Old Republic. It was once a hot town for the soldiers to meet Dantooine's residents, and for the residents to get to know the people. Everybody made money there. Ova remembered what it was like just a short time ago: the history books and museums on Dantooine made Dantoo Town sound like a wonderful place when it was owned by the Republic.
